Output 24187209229b7808ca9c1279941a29b98ab9380ca9174e60efcc8e0e2531a65a:15

value
402000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cae177819d08e4b3568b016e7bd2bbbf56e3de2c OP_EQUAL
address
3LBkX17zNQo6GLmNGdkHdtoThv9EGoVsVW
transaction
24187209229b7808ca9c1279941a29b98ab9380ca9174e60efcc8e0e2531a65a
confirmations
109587
spent
true